The formation on the Islands began involving three and five million a long time back, very “young” in geologic terms. Volcanic eruptions broke throughout the ocean floor and initiated the constructing of underwater mountains, which ongoing to develop with successive eruptions and variety the Galapagos Islands. The islands are still Lively nowadays with new eruptions usually occurring in the western Portion of the archipelago.

Ecuador’s written historical past as we know it these days commences While using the concentration of early cultures of indigenous peoples through coastal spots that supported the majority of inhabitants from as far back as the year 9000 B.C. These early pioneers lived relatively peaceful lives in tiny clans and large tribes who survived by fishing, looking, and ultimately farming on the region’s fertile land.
